Global Positioning System: Theory and Applications, Volume I

by Bradford W. Parkinson (ed) et al.
ISBN:9781563471063

Written to accelerate the understanding of the GPS system and encourage new and innovative applications, this fundamental volume deals with the operation and theory of basic GPS and provides coverage of GPS techniques, capabilities, and limitations.
